Further, chronic congestive heart failure is associated with some degree of insulin resistance in both skeletal and cardiac muscle.
GLP-1 is a naturally occurring peptide hormone that acts as an incretin and has been intensively studied by many groups in association with type II diabetes and it has clearly shown its glucose lowering potential with very little risk of hypoglycemia in several trials.
Recently GLP-1 has been shown to improve cardiac function in dogs with pace-induced cardiomyopathy, and in an open-labeled study it did improve cardiac function in patients with acute myocardial infarctions.
Comparison: 48 hours of treatment with intravenous GLP-1 compared to placebo. Effect on global and regional left ventricular function, exercise capacity, insulin sensitivity and substrate metabolism.
